On Sunday Hubby told me I need a new helmet and we were going to look for one. I didn't see any I liked, and frankly I like the one I have. But I did want to find a solution to the buckle irritating my skin, (remember my metal allergy?), I didn't want to have to do another year with a scarf wrapped around my helmet strap. I bought and tried a $20 "Hair Glove" and it works! Its just a leather sleeve with snaps, meant to go around a ponytail. I put it on the strap, after I do up my helmet I slide it over the buckle and I'm good to go! It looks a little funny, but not nearly as funny as the scarf I think.
